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 9 and 20 is 180
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 180 - For the 1st fraction, since 9 × 20 = 180,
90/9 = 90 × 20/9 × 20 = 1800/180 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 20 × 9 = 180,
15/20 = 15 × 9/20 × 9 = 135/180 - Add the two like fractions:
1800/180 + 135/180 = 1800 + 135/180 = 1935/180 - 1935/180 simplified gives 43/4
- So, 90/9 + 15/20 = 43/4
